Transaction e7d3525f146cc91d78c26ea4e3fdc5933ab5770cf489f2826c960b5dad3c51d3
1 Input
1 Output
-
e7d3525f146cc91d78c26ea4e3fdc5933ab5770cf489f2826c960b5dad3c51d3:0
- value
- 510609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26cd16dc2a4663252b566e40167b1e67a1b41d8e OP_EQUAL
- address
- 35EBHgpw2CF22b4YBh19wBcvGNCMHjLKs2